Foxit PDF SDK
fsdk.Barcode类 参考

Public 成员函数

def GenerateBitmap (info, format, unit_width, height, level)
 使用给定的信息字符串和指定的条形码格式生成条形码位图。 更多...
 
def IsEmpty ()
 检查当前对象是否为空。 更多...
 

详细描述

此类可用于生成条形码位图。

成员函数说明

◆ GenerateBitmap()

def fsdk.Barcode.GenerateBitmap (   info,
  format,
  unit_width,
  height,
  level 
)

使用给定的信息字符串和指定的条形码格式生成条形码位图。

参数
[in]info要编码为条形码位图的信息字符串。不应为空字符串。
[in]format用于编码信息字符串的条形码格式。 请参考从 fsdk.BarcodeE_FormatCode39 开始的值, 此参数应为这些值之一。
[in]unit_width条形码的单位宽度,单位为像素。有效值:从 1 到 5。如果输入值小于 1, 默认使用 1;如果输入值大于 5,默认使用 5。
位图的宽度将等于此参数与 info 编码宽度的乘积。 特别地,对于 PDF-417 和 QR 码,将忽略 height,位图的高度将 等于此参数与 info 编码高度的乘积。
[in]height位图的高度,单位为像素。有效值:等于或大于 20。 如果输入值小于 20,默认使用 20。
特别地,对于 PDF-417 和 QR 码,将忽略 height,位图的高度将 等于 unit_widthinfo 编码高度的乘积。
[in]level(仅对 QR 码必需)错误纠正级别。请参考从 fsdk.BarcodeE_QRCorrectionLevelLow 开始的值,此参数应为这些值之一。
返回
条形码位图。

◆ IsEmpty()

def fsdk.Barcode.IsEmpty ( )

检查当前对象是否为空。

当当前对象为空时,意味着当前对象无用。

返回
true 表示当前对象为空,false 表示非空。